  • Abstract
    Pressureless reactive sintering was investigated to fabricate ZrB2 from a mixture of elemental Zr and B powders. Both hand mixing and high-energy milling were used to blend the powders. The sintering experiments were carried out at 1800, 2000 and 2200 °C. The samples made from the high-energy milled powders had relative densities varying between 66 and 79%, while the relative densities of the hand mixed powders varied between 58 and 70%. The average grain size of the sintered ceramic was independent of the mixing procedure and increased with the sintering temperature (from 8.5 to 23.5 μm for the hand mixed samples and from 4.6 to 34.9 μm for the milled samples).
